What Does Negative 7x Equals 21 Mean?
Alright, so let’s start with the basics. When you see an equation like -7x = 21, it’s basically saying that if you multiply -7 by some number (which we call x), the result will be 21. Sounds tricky? Don’t worry, we’re gonna simplify it step by step.
Think of it this way: negative numbers are just numbers with a minus sign in front of them. They’re like the villains in a math movie, but trust me, they’re not out to ruin your day. Multiplying a negative number by another number can give you a positive result, and that’s exactly what’s happening here.
Breaking Down the Equation
Now, let’s break it down. The equation -7x = 21 is asking us to find the value of x. To do that, we need to isolate x on one side of the equation. Here’s how:

- Start with -7x = 21
- Divide both sides of the equation by -7
- So, x = 21 / -7
- And finally, x = -3
See? Not so bad, right? By dividing both sides by -7, we’re essentially canceling out the -7 on the left side, leaving us with just x.
Why Does This Work?
Let’s talk about why this method works. In algebra, the goal is always to isolate the variable (in this case, x) so that you can figure out its value. When you divide both sides of the equation by the same number, you’re keeping the equation balanced. It’s like weighing scales—if you remove the same weight from both sides, the scales stay balanced.
So, when we divide both sides by -7, we’re making sure the equation stays true. And that’s how we end up with x = -3.

Understanding Negative Numbers
Let’s take a quick detour to talk about negative numbers. They’re not as scary as they seem. Think of them like steps backward. If you’re moving forward on a number line, negative numbers mean you’re moving in the opposite direction.
For example, if you start at 0 and move 7 steps backward, you end up at -7. Negative numbers are just a way of representing values less than zero.
How Do Negative Numbers Work in Equations?
When you multiply or divide negative numbers, there are a few rules to keep in mind:
- Negative times negative equals positive
- Negative times positive equals negative
- Positive times positive equals positive
These rules might sound confusing at first, but with practice, they’ll become second nature.
